- The distance between Pergamino, Argentina and Lexington, Va, Usa is approximately 8,205 km or 5,099 mi.
- To reach Pergamino in this distance one would set out from Lexington, Va bearing 163.8°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Pergamino bearing 164.6° or SSE .
- Both have a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Pergamino is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as Lexington, Va is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 3.9 °C (7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.4 °C (15.1°F) less in Pergamino.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 10.5 mm (0.4 in) more which is equivalent to 10.5 l/m² (0.26 US gal/ft²) or 105,000 l/ha (11,225 US gal/ac) more.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.2° higher in Pergamino than in Lexington, Va.
